WWE Hall of Famer Jim Ross has posted a new blog entry over at his website where he gives his thoughts on tonight’s RAW. Here are the highlights.

On Monday’s RAW:

If WWE can get 3-4 things to really ‘stick’ with their viewers tonight on their three hour RAW from Brooklyn, they will earn a win. 3-4 things that will occur at Wrestlemania Texas that the fans can take with them from RAW should provide the impetus to get more fans to watch the biggest pro wrestling event of the year on the WWE Network. On John Cena appearing on RAW:

I’d be shocked if John Cena wasn’t on RAW tonight considering that he’s in NYC today co-hosting the Today Show on NBC. He should be booked to cut a WM32 promo as John is a great salesman.

On WWE possibly having an offseason:

For those championing the cause that WWE needs an off season, are they taking into consideration the contractual obligations that WWE has with rights holders globally to produce new, first run programming on a weekly basis? Talents can be given ample off time without having to create an off season if the booking is better organized and efficiently interfaces with creative. It would tak ample planning but it can be done. I do agree that talents need more off time to rest and regenerate.

However, the reason for many injures is not solely on the schedule but also lies at the feet of the amount of ‘bumps’ talents take and the high risk element that many of these ‘car crashes’ entail. Work smarter and sell more which will lessen the need for so many insane scenarios.
